## Incremental Rebuilds in Lanternforge

When your plugin registers content transforms, Lanternforge tracks each output's dependency fingerprint. On rebuild, only pages whose fingerprints changed are regenerated, so avoid reading global state inside transforms — it silently breaks cache invalidation. Always declare external inputs via `declareDependency()` so the scheduler can detect changes. If invalidation behaves unexpectedly, capture the rebuild manifest and send it to the platform team for review.

billing contact of bawep-tajeg = tamath.silion.fraok@olvarqsoft.local

Subject: Office move — Friday loadout

Dispatch — the Lanwick Street office moves to the Ferrow Building Friday. Two vans from Oakhurst Removals, arriving 07:30. Sealed archive boxes (marked blue tape) go on the first van only; they are not to be stacked under furniture. IT crates follow on the second van at 10:00. Lift access at Ferrow is booked 08:00–12:00, so no slippage. Confirm both vans before end of day Thursday. For the sealed boxes, the courier hand-over goes as follows.

dispatch memo: the sorius tamius courier leaves the praeth ledger at gate 4873 under passcode 928014

Release checklist — Calvora 4.2: Verify that all user-facing date strings route through the LocaleFormat service before the freeze. Last cycle, the Tilstrom dashboard shipped hardcoded MM/DD/YYYY strings and the Bremvik support desk got flooded. Spot-check at least three locales (one RTL) on staging, confirm the fallback locale resolves correctly, and clear the format cache after deploy. If anything looks off, page the i18n rotation. Record the verification against the build token below.

session token of kahog-bahif = htk9_f63daec35

## Driver Assignment Basics

Routewise plugins can override the default driver-assignment heuristic. The core scores drivers by proximity, shift load, and vehicle class; your plugin returns a modifier between -1 and 1 per candidate. Modifiers outside that range are clamped. Test against the sandbox dispatcher before submitting for review. Sandbox calls authenticate against the internal Dispatch Sim service; include the following key in the request header.

API key for bageg-kajef: vxb2-ss